Job Description

The Property Manager is responsible for the day to day operations of an assigned portfolio of properties, including tenant and client relations, asset integrity, financial performance, capital projects, and administration of lease documents.

Job Responsibility

  • Demonstrate clear understanding of company and client driven operational and financial goals and objectives, effectively communicating and collaborating with other URG team members to ensure metrics are met and high level of service is provided
  • Develop and promote a sense of community at the properties through thoughtful implementation of tenant engagement initiatives, including but not limited to tenant events, building-wide challenges to create friendly competitive spirit and ongoing outreach
  • Assist with tenancy of the building and leasing efforts
  • ensure vacant spaces are in show ready condition, oversee tenant move-in and move-out process and ensure Landlord obligations as required by the lease are fulfilled
  • Manage vendor relationships to ensure service expectations and contract obligations are met, costs are within budget and/or opportunities for expense savings are identified where possible
  • Review and manage service contracts for ongoing building services (janitorial, window washing, parking, landscaping, HVAC, elevator etc.) as well as one-time projects in compliance with Owner guidelines
  • Collaborate with Engineering team to ensure the fire/life safety program is in place, complete annual fire drills, staff training and tenant & floor warden training
  • Execute on Building Improvement program, including bidding, contracting and managing projects once under contract. This includes ensuring project timeline and budget goals are achieved, and communication with key stakeholders
  • Conduct regular property inspections per Property Inspection Program, noting items that should be addressed or budgeted for in future years if funds are not available in current year
  • Ensure current tenant and vendor certificates of insurance are on file and that client and company requirements are strictly adhered to
  • Ensure the security and safety of all building occupants, including tenants, contractors/vendors and visitors, demonstrate clear understanding of and ability to execute Company and Client established emergency response procedures. Participate in training and 'on call' responsibilities as required
  • Review new lease documents before they are entered into accounting system, proactively identifying and ensuring appropriate documentation of any changes
  • Review and maintain current rent rolls and stacking plans for assigned portfolio on a monthly basis
  • Prepare monthly and quarterly financial reports, including executive summary, variance comments, AR narrative, and reforecasting. Collaborate with Leasing/Project teams to ensure Leasing and Construction updates are included
  • Prepare and present annual operating budgets, including income, expenses, escalations and capital. Collaborate with Leasing/Project teams on Leasing assumptions and construction projects. Budget requirements vary by property
  • Review and approve annual CAM/tax estimate and reconciliation process, including expense gross-ups and tenant expense pools, and annual calculation of CPI increases
  • Develop and present recommendations for un-budgeted projects to Property team and clients
  • Participate in the preparation of the 5-year capital plan. Demonstrate ability to track capital projects from year to year and make appropriate recommendations based on clients' objectives
  • Make recommendations to improve net operating income by increasing revenues and/or decreasing operating expenses
  • Review and approve monthly rental updates (recurring charges), ensuring accuracy before they are posted
  • Provide accrual/re-class information to Accounting team each month as part of financial reporting process
  • Effectively manage A/R process, ensuring process is followed relative to and follow up with delinquent tenants promptly
  • Approve invoices, ensuring proper coding
  • Oversee tenant billback process, ensuring they are invoiced for work in excess of services provided per the lease
  • Establish relationships with tenants and vendors, ensuring best-in-class service
